Dan and James have been playing and writing music their whole lives. Dan began playing violin at age 2, and James has been writing since around age 5. First encouraged by his songwriter father to make silly songs in order to memorize lessons in school or to express himself when he was upset.

Despite their natural affinity for music and efforts to make careers out of it, it has taken them a long time to get to this point. The duo spent the past 6 years writing and playing throughout Chicago and the Midwest. Through this time they learned there is a lot more to “the music business” than “the music. They also learned about love, loss, overcoming obstacles, conflict, and growing up. The culmination of these lessons became their debut EP, Twentysomething.

Their latest single, Watermelon Tequila, released March 3rd, 2023. After diving into more serious topics on their debut, this song is a like taking a vacation with your best friends on a warm sandy beach. Pearson dazzles with spanish-guitar influenced melodies while moore relaxes and soothes the listener over good food and drink. You can hear it on all streaming services now.

Dan and James also have a five-piece rock band called the Dirty Nines. They have been writing and performing in Chicago for the past five years.
